2017 24.3161643835616 2016 24.5494535519126 2015 24.5747945205479 2014 24.3282191780822 2013 24.1602739726027 2012 24.2256830601093 2011 23.9857534246575 2010 24.5731506849315 2009 24.1284931506849 2008 23.7565573770492 2007 24.0825783972125 2006 24.2871232876712 2005 24.1934246575342 2004 23.9562841530055 2003 24.4635616438356 2002 24.4090410958904 2001 24.3632876712329